Georgia Ann Cox 1907–1991 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 28 November 1907

Birth Location: Bell County, Kentucky, USA

Death Date: 20 December 1991

Death Location: Bell County, Kentucky, USA

Father: Robert Cox

Mother: Lillie Green

Spouse(s): Gabe Hoskins

Children(s): Robert Hoskins, Phyllis Hoskins, Edward Hoskins, Barbara Hoskins, Tessie Hoskins, James Hoskins

In 1907, Georgia Ann Cox entered the world in Bell County, Kentucky, USA, born to Robert Cox And Lillie Green. Georgia Ann Cox married Gabe Hoskins, and had children including Barbara Ann Hoskins, Edward Hoskins, James Luther Hoskins, Phyllis Ann Hoskins, Robert Edward Hoskins, Tessie Geraldine Hoskins. Georgia Ann Cox passed away in 1991 in Bell County, Kentucky, USA.
